Is Versus Versace Real? Understanding the Brand Hierarchy

Before diving into authentication methods, it’s crucial to address the common confusion surrounding "Versus Versace." Versus Versace was indeed a secondary line by the Versace brand, offering more accessible, ready-to-wear clothing and accessories at lower price points than the mainline Versace collection. However, Versus Versace is now defunct, having been rebranded and incorporated into other Versace lines. Any items labelled simply "Versus Versace" are likely older pieces from this discontinued line, and their authenticity should be carefully verified. The absence of "Versus Versace" branding should not automatically be interpreted as a sign of a counterfeit item, but it requires further investigation to ensure its legitimacy. The discontinuation of Versus Versace adds another layer of complexity to the authentication process, highlighting the importance of thorough verification.
